David Brown Automotive promising a new luxury British sports car
Fri, 17 Jan 2014David Brown Automotive promising a new luxury British sports car The name David Brown Automotive conjures up images of the man whose initials still give us the Aston Martin DB9 – former tractor builder David Brown who bought up Aston Martin in 1947 (and subsequently Lagonda and Tickford). But this David Brown Automotive is actually a new company which promises to “…refresh the classic British sports car, for the 21st Century” with a vision for a new luxury take on the classic British Sports Car. David Brown has put together a team lead by Alan Mobberley – who was Chief Designer at Land Rover until 2005 and cropped up recently as the designer for Eterniti Motors – and has commissioned Envisage Group (the firm that bought up what was left of CPP after Vladimir Antonov’s exploits and who are building the glorious Lyonheart E-Type) to bring his dreams to life.
Retro style, street-rod flair made PT Cruiser a star
Fri, 09 Jul 2010The recipe was simple. Use an existing small-car platform, mix in some nifty retro styling inside and out, build it in a low-cost country, and command a higher price. When it made its debut at the 1999 North American International Auto Show in Detroit, the Chrysler PT Cruiser with its street-rod flair was an immediate sensation.
